MSC Cruises has extended its partnership with Guinness World Records (GWR) to cover its entire fleet in the next year after seeing 30 titles broken in 18 months.
The on board programme was introduced in March, 2023 on ’MSC Seascape’ and ’MSC World Europa’.
The chance for guests to break official Guinness world records through a variety of activities is now available on 12 of the cruise line’s ships – ’MSC Bellissima’, ‘MSC Divina’, ‘MSC Euribia’, ‘MSC Grandiosa’, ‘MSC Magnifica’, ‘MSC Meraviglia’, ‘MSC Seascape’, ‘MSC Seashore’, ‘MSC Seaside’, ‘MSC Splendida’, ‘MSC Virtuosa’ and ’MSC World Europa’.

MSC Cruises guests and crew to date have broken 30 Guinness world record titles. From being the fastest to pull 100 m of rope, to completing the fastest time to complete 20 chair rotations in under 21 seconds or putting on the most pairs of socks on one foot in under 30 seconds, guests have attained record-breaking glory in a variety of quirky ways.

Guests can participate in record-breaking activities during the day and audition for an evening show where the finalists demonstrate their talents and aim to become the next record holder.
All new record breakers are verified by a GWR official adjudicator and awarded a Guinness World Records certificate.
